Trinity County Resource Conservation District: The Bureau of Reclamation (Reclamation) intends to issue a cooperative agreement to Trinity County Resource Conservation District under the authority of Catalog of Federal Domestic Assistance (CFDA) 15.532, Central Valley Project Improvement Act, Public Law 102-575, Section 3406(b)(1) and 3407(e). Estimated total amount of agreement is $640,635.32 with the Recipient providing a total of $0.00. Reclamation is providing $114,000.58 in Fiscal Year 2016. The purpose of this project is to provide public information, education and outreach activities for the Trinity River Restoration Program (TRRP/Program) to benefit the interests of Partner agencies and the Program as a whole. Due to the complex legal and biological issues associated with the TRRP, to is vitally important to expand public knowledge in order to improve the likelihood of success, acceptance and support for restoration efforts. (Refer to the Notice of Intent to Award Announcement No. BOR-MP-16-N014 for additional information)
